Genesis of a Meme Currency
Palmer, an avid fan of the popular "doge" meme featuring a Shiba Inu dog, used the image as the basis for Dogecoin's logo. He teamed up with Billy Markus, a software engineer from Portland, Oregon, to code the currency. The two launched Dogecoin on December 6, 2013, with an unlimited supply and a block time of one minute.
Unexpected Popularity
To Palmer's surprise, Dogecoin quickly gained traction within the online community. Its humorous origins and association with the Shiba Inu meme resonated with many, and its low price point made it accessible to a wide range of users. Within just a few weeks, Dogecoin's market capitalization skyrocketed to over $80 million.

Philanthropy and Community Involvement
The Dogecoin community has a strong philanthropic spirit, donating to various charities and causes over the years. In 2014, Shibes raised $55,000 to fund the Jamaican bobsled team's trip to the Winter Olympics in Sochi. They have also donated to organizations such as WaterAid and the Dogecoin Foundation, which supports initiatives related to education, healthcare, and animal welfare.
